Lori’s Northern Slate Front Door Surround

Lori Wray refreshed her home’s entryway with a bold yet inviting front door surround using GenStone’s Northern Slate panels. Framing the door and porch area with stone instantly adds depth and architectural definition, creating a strong focal point that naturally draws the eye. The cool gray tones of Northern Slate pair cleanly with the light siding and white porch details, giving the entry a polished, welcoming feel.

Using stone around the front door is an effective way to add contrast and character without overwhelming the façade. The texture and color variation in Northern Slate help ground the entry while tying it into the surrounding porch and landscaping. This type of upgrade not only boosts curb appeal but also helps the front of the home feel more complete.

GenStone’s lightweight panel system made installation straightforward and manageable. The panels fit neatly around the door opening and porch columns, allowing for clean lines and a professional finish without masonry work.

Expert tip: Start siding installs from the bottom and work your way up so the shiplap-style panels properly overlap and shed water as intended.
